Merge remote-tracking branch 'origin/trunk' into HDFS-6584
Project: http://git-wip-us.apache.org/repos/asf/hadoop/repo Commit: http://git-wip-us.apache.org/repos/asf/hadoop/commit/6997c1c6 Tree: http://git-wip-us.apache.org/repos/asf/hadoop/tree/6997c1c6 Diff: http://git-wip-us.apache.org/repos/asf/hadoop/diff/6997c1c6 Branch: refs/heads/HDFS-6581 Commit: 6997c1c65898958ad09e152bd993330ffd27de64 Parents: 867f0f1 d989ac0 Author: Jing Zhao <ji...@apache.org> Authored: Mon Sep 8 15:15:34 2014 -0700 Committer: Jing Zhao <ji...@apache.org> Committed: Mon Sep 8 15:15:34 2014 -0700 ---------------------------------------------------------------------- hadoop-common-project/hadoop-common/CHANGES.txt | 6 + .../org/apache/hadoop/conf/Configuration.java | 4 +- .../crypto/key/KeyProviderCryptoExtension.java | 11 ++ .../crypto/key/kms/KMSClientProvider.java | 9 +- .../hadoop/crypto/key/kms/ValueQueue.java | 13 ++ .../org/apache/hadoop/conf/TestConfServlet.java | 2 +- .../apache/hadoop/conf/TestConfiguration.java | 6 +- .../crypto/key/TestKeyProviderFactory.java | 24 +-- .../hadoop/crypto/key/TestValueQueue.java | 14 ++ .../hadoop/security/TestLdapGroupsMapping.java | 4 +- .../alias/TestCredentialProviderFactory.java | 17 +- .../hadoop/security/ssl/KeyStoreTestUtil.java | 4 +- .../hadoop/security/ssl/TestSSLFactory.java | 4 +- ...rKeyGeneratorKeyProviderCryptoExtension.java | 22 +++ .../hadoop/crypto/key/kms/server/TestKMS.java | 17 ++ hadoop-hdfs-project/hadoop-hdfs/CHANGES.txt | 11 ++ .../hadoop-hdfs/src/main/bin/hdfs | 2 +- .../java/org/apache/hadoop/hdfs/DFSClient.java | 1 + .../org/apache/hadoop/hdfs/DFSConfigKeys.java | 6 + .../blockmanagement/DatanodeStorageInfo.java | 2 +- .../server/datanode/ShortCircuitRegistry.java | 22 ++- .../datanode/fsdataset/impl/FsDatasetCache.java | 109 +++++++++-- .../offlineImageViewer/OfflineImageViewer.java | 2 +- .../OfflineImageViewerPB.java | 2 +- .../src/main/resources/hdfs-default.xml | 21 +++ .../hadoop/hdfs/TestDistributedFileSystem.java | 37 ++++ .../server/datanode/TestFsDatasetCache.java | 2 +- .../datanode/TestFsDatasetCacheRevocation.java | 187 +++++++++++++++++++ hadoop-mapreduce-project/CHANGES.txt | 3 + .../src/site/apt/MapredAppMasterRest.apt.vm | 4 +- .../src/site/apt/HistoryServerRest.apt.vm | 4 +- .../src/main/html/js/thirdparty/jquery.js | 2 +- 32 files changed, 520 insertions(+), 54 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/hadoop/blob/6997c1c6/hadoop-hdfs-project/hadoop-hdfs/CHANGES.txt 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/hadoop/blob/6997c1c6/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/DFSClient.java 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/hadoop/blob/6997c1c6/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/DFSConfigKeys.java 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/hadoop/blob/6997c1c6/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/blockmanagement/DatanodeStorageInfo.java 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/hadoop/blob/6997c1c6/hadoop-hdfs-project/hadoop-hdfs/src/main/resources/hdfs-default.xml ----------------------------------------------------------------------